Gil Bates and Kelly Jo Bates have 19 children, and for 10 seasons, their lives were documented on Bringing Up Bates. The couple tied the knot in December 1987 and welcomed their first child the following year. By 2012, Kelly had given birth to nine boys and 10 girls, without any multiples in the mix.
Gil + Kelly Jo (Callaham) Bates, and all the Unmarried Children, live in Rocky Top, Anderson County, Tennessee.
On January 18, 2022, Up TV announced the shows cancellation after 10 seasons, with the network stating that they are shifting their focus onto new movies and scripted shows for 2022. The family and film crew had already filmed episodes for season 11 which will not air due to its cancellation.
